نمایش نتایج 1 تا 4 از 4

نام تاپیک: کتابخانه های ارتباط با سرویس

  1. #1
    کاربر دائمی آواتار samiasoft
    تاریخ عضویت
    مهر 1391
    محل زندگی
    اردبیل
    پست
    1,242

    کتابخانه های ارتباط با سرویس

    سلام دوستان


    همانطور که میدانید برای ارتباط با وب سرویس کتابخانه های زیادی وجود داره از جمله : Volley و retrofit و OkHttp و ... .


    به نظرتون معایب و مزایای هرکدوم در چیه ؟ کدوم رو توصیه میکنید استفاده کنیم؟!

    حقیقتش میخواستم کل سایت وردپرسی رو داخل یک اپلکیشن نمایش بدم و بشود مثلا لاگین شد و نظر ثبت کرد .

  2. #2
    کاربر دائمی آواتار hharddy
    تاریخ عضویت
    اسفند 1392
    محل زندگی
    تهران
    پست
    383

    نقل قول: کتابخانه های ارتباط با سرویس

    فرق آنچنان زیادی ندارن اکثرا سلیقه ای که کدوم و استفاده کنید.

  3. #3

    نقل قول: کتابخانه های ارتباط با سرویس

    اینجا توضیحات خوبی داده شده، برای هدف شما retrofit مناسب‌تر هست.

  4. #4

    نقل قول: کتابخانه های ارتباط با سرویس

    نقل قول نوشته شده توسط samiasoft مشاهده تاپیک
    سلام دوستان


    همانطور که میدانید برای ارتباط با وب سرویس کتابخانه های زیادی وجود داره از جمله : Volley و retrofit و OkHttp و ... .


    به نظرتون معایب و مزایای هرکدوم در چیه ؟ کدوم رو توصیه میکنید استفاده کنیم؟!

    حقیقتش میخواستم کل سایت وردپرسی رو داخل یک اپلکیشن نمایش بدم و بشود مثلا لاگین شد و نظر ثبت کرد .
    اگر به الگوهای Observer در طراحی شی گرایی تسلط دارید و دنبال نوشتن کدهای زیبا و مفهومی با نگه داری بهترهستید کتابخانه RetroFit خیلی خوبه هست .
    اما اگر خیلی نمی خواهید کد بنویسید و دنبال به چالش کشیدن برنامه نویسی خودتون نیستید از Volley استفاده کنید.
    البته نه اینکه کتابخانه ضعیفی باشه نه فوق العاده ست اما نوشتن کدهای جامع تر که بشه با کمترین تغییر تو هر پروژه ای استفاده کرد با رتروفیت خیلی عملی تر هست تا والی.
    از طرفی معمولا برای اطلاعات خیلی حساس هم از والی استفاده نمیکنن به خاطر امنیتی که رتروفیت داره.
    واینکه تواین مقاله گفت بود که رتروفیت سرعت کمتری داره نمی دونم معیار سنجش چی بود! بعید میدونم که سرعت کمتری داشته باشه چون در کل تمام این کتابخانه ها برای ارسال و دریافت اطلاعات از خود کلاسهای Http اندروید استفاده میکنند و
    برای موازی سازی ویا چند نخی کردن پروسه های ارسال شونم از کلاسهای همزمانی اندروید استفاده میکنند در پس زمینه .
    تقریبا روش برگشت اطلاعات شونم هم شبیه هم هست با استفاده از اینترفیس ها و الگوی CallBack این کار را انجام میدن منتهی مراتب رترو فیت کمی اصولی تر این کار را انجام میده

تاپیک های مشابه

  1. کامپوننت های ارتباط با gsm
    نوشته شده توسط majid_i68 در بخش C#‎‎
    پاسخ: 5
    آخرین پست: شنبه 09 آذر 1392, 19:17 عصر
  2. سوال: ارتباط با سرویس
    نوشته شده توسط pooria2c در بخش طراحی وب (Web Design)
    پاسخ: 1
    آخرین پست: دوشنبه 15 مهر 1392, 11:37 صبح
  3. سوال: سوال درمورد کنترول های ارتباط با دیتا در asp.net
    نوشته شده توسط alireza2220 در بخش ASP.NET Web Forms
    پاسخ: 1
    آخرین پست: سه شنبه 01 فروردین 1391, 19:48 عصر
  4. مبتدی: انواع راه های ارتباط با بانک اطلاعاتی
    نوشته شده توسط one hacker alone در بخش C#‎‎
    پاسخ: 3
    آخرین پست: شنبه 13 اسفند 1390, 21:46 عصر
  5. خبر : دانلود کامپوننت های ارتباط با my sql (آخرین نسخه)
    نوشته شده توسط sina_saravi1 در بخش دسترسی به داده ها (ADO.Net و LINQ و ...)
    پاسخ: 1
    آخرین پست: یک شنبه 07 شهریور 1389, 07:54 صبح

قوانین ایجاد تاپیک در تالار

  • شما نمی توانید تاپیک جدید ایجاد کنید
  • شما نمی توانید به تاپیک ها پاسخ دهید
  • شما نمی توانید ضمیمه ارسال کنید
  • شما نمی توانید پاسخ هایتان را ویرایش کنید
  •